## Tuning

The receipt mailer (Almsgate) batches donation receipts and sends through the Thornquay relay. On-call: if the queue backs up, resist the urge to crank batch size — the relay rate-limits per connection, and bigger batches just mean bigger retries. Scale worker count first, then shorten the flush interval. Dedupe window must stay longer than the retry horizon or donors get duplicate receipts, which generates tickets. All knobs live in one place and are read at worker start. Current production values follow.

tuning table, kajop-yafof:
QUOTAS = {
    "wenath": 10,
    "ulaael": 5,
}

Hey — handing off the nightly search reindex for Quillbarn. It kicks off at 02:15, usually done by 04:00. If it stalls, it's almost always the Fernmill shard lagging; just requeue it, don't restart the whole job. Alerts go to the search channel. As our new contractor, start with the walkthrough on the internal page below.

operations page: https://superset.kelvicorp.example/pipeline/run/display/view/9edfe8e23ee3f5ff

### Telemetry Ingest Buffering (Ridgeline Gateway)

For this week's sync: the Ridgeline gateway buffers telemetry from Fallowmere's tractor fleet on-device when cellular coverage drops, then drains in priority order on reconnect. We deliberately cap buffer depth per sensor class rather than globally, so a chatty soil probe cannot starve engine-fault frames. Drain pacing and cap sizes were validated against the harvest-season traffic replay. The agreed constants appear below.

constants for tagep-hadug:
BUDGETS = {
    "olidor": 566,
    "jorir": 465,
}

## Waveform Preview Service

The Driftnote preview service renders audio waveforms for uploaded tracks. If previews appear blank, check the render queue first — stalled jobs are the most common cause. Restarting the renderer pod clears most stalls; do not purge the queue without a lead's sign-off. Step-by-step recovery instructions, including queue inspection commands, are kept on the internal page.

wiki page, fahaf-yajof: https://jira.tolvaqlabs.internal/browse/browse/pages/display